Golden Ingredients:
- 6 cups Rice Chex cereal
- 16 ounces Wilton’s green icing
- ½ cup powdered sugar
- ¾ cup sugar cookie mix
- 1 package gold sprinkles (or any color)
- 2-gallon baggies
Magic-Making Directions:
- Measure out the Rice Chex cereal and place it in a large mixing bowl.
- In a separate large plastic bag, combine the powdered sugar and sugar cookie mix. Set aside.
- Melt the green icing in a microwave-safe bowl, heating in 20-second intervals and stirring until smooth.
- Pour the melted icing over the cereal and gently fold until all pieces are evenly coated.
- Sprinkle in a handful of gold sprinkles and mix lightly.
- Transfer the coated cereal into the bag with powdered sugar and cookie mix. Seal the bag and shake well to ensure an even coating.
- Spread the mixture onto a baking sheet and let it dry.
- Add an extra sprinkle of gold for good luck before serving!

How to Store Your Lucky Leprechaun Puppy Chow
Proper storage ensures that your puppy chow stays fresh, crunchy, and delicious for as long as possible. Here’s how to keep it in perfect condition:
Short-Term Storage (Up to 5 Days)
- Store in an airtight container at room temperature.
- Keep it away from moisture and heat to prevent the coating from melting or becoming sticky.
- If making in advance, prepare a fresh batch no more than two to three days before serving for the best texture.
Freezing for Long-Term Storage (Up to 3 Months)
- If you want to freeze your puppy chow, place it in a sealed freezer bag and store it in the freezer.
- Let it thaw at room temperature before serving—no need to heat it up!
- Freezing works best if you’re making a large batch and want to save some for later.
Fun Variations to Customize Your Puppy Chow
One of the best things about this recipe is how easy it is to customize. If you’re looking to add a unique twist, try one of these fun variations:
1. Mint Chocolate Magic
For a minty, chocolatey twist, mix in Andes Mint pieces or drizzle the puppy chow with melted mint chocolate before adding the powdered sugar. It gives a cool, refreshing flavor that pairs perfectly with the St. Patrick’s Day theme.
2. Golden Treasure Mix
Want to make this treat feel even more magical? Toss in gold-wrapped chocolate coins or gold M&M’s after coating the cereal. It’s a fun way to add a hidden “treasure” to your snack mix.
3. White Chocolate Wonder
If you prefer a smoother, sweeter coating, swap out the green icing for melted white chocolate and add a drop of green food coloring. This creates a velvety texture while keeping the festive look.
4. Nutty Leprechaun Crunch
For an extra crunchy, nutty flavor, toss in chopped pistachios, almonds, or cashews before coating the cereal with sugar. This adds a salty contrast that makes the mix even more addictive.
5. Rainbow Surprise
Add some rainbow sprinkles or mini marshmallows to create a “pot of gold at the end of the rainbow” effect. This is a fun way to add color and a chewy texture to the mix.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Why is it called Puppy Chow?
Puppy chow got its name because the coated cereal resembles dog food kibble. Despite the funny name, this treat is 100% meant for humans—it’s sweet, crunchy, and completely irresistible!
2. Can I Use a Different Type of Cereal?
Yes! While Rice Chex is the most common choice, you can also use Corn Chex, Wheat Chex, or Crispix. Avoid cereals that are too sweet on their own, as the coating adds plenty of sugar.
3. Can I Use a Different Icing or Coating?
Definitely! If you don’t have green icing, you can use melted candy melts, almond bark, or white chocolate with green food coloring.
4. How Do I Keep My Puppy Chow from Getting Sticky?
If your puppy chow feels too sticky, try adding a little extra powdered sugar and tossing it again. Let it sit for a few minutes to dry before storing.
5. Can I Make This Recipe Dairy-Free?
Yes! Just make sure to use dairy-free icing or melted dairy-free chocolate. Most of the other ingredients are naturally dairy-free.
6. How Do I Make This Recipe Gluten-Free?
Simply use gluten-free Rice Chex and make sure your sugar cookie mix is gluten-free. Many brands offer gluten-free options, so this is an easy swap.
7. Can I Make a Large Batch for a Party?
Absolutely! This recipe doubles or even triples easily. Just make sure you have a big enough mixing bowl (or use multiple gallon-sized bags for shaking).
8. What’s the Best Way to Serve Puppy Chow?
For parties, serve puppy chow in individual snack cups or paper bags to make it easy for guests to grab and go. You can also package it in decorative jars for a fun edible gift.
